Do online businesses grow faster than on-site businesses?
Most entrepreneurs are drawn to online businesses because of the freedom it gives. Not being tied to a particular location or desk from nine to five can be very empowering. A successful affiliate marketer must know his or her products well, create your niche and get familiar. Promote products from different merchants within your niche. This is your business, and there is absolutely nothing wrong with promoting niche products from different merchants. Stay on top of the trends. Seek knowledge, and start by learning something new about affiliate marketing daily. Many people who try affiliate marketing give up way too soon if they don’t see immediate success. Set realistic expectations at the beginning and carefully monitor your statistics to see what is working and what is not.
